Chroniques de Austin

Austin, the 'Live Music Capital of the World', was founded in 1839 as the village of Waterloo, named after the Duke of Wellington's victory at Waterloo. The city's eclectic mix of German, Scottish, and African-American influences is reflected in its vibrant music scene, which is as much about the eclectic venues as it is about the eclectic residents. The city's architectural evolution is a testament to its bohemian spirit, with a mix of Art Deco, Mid-Century Modern, and Southwestern styles. In the 1960s, Austin became a hub for the counterculture movement, and its reputation as a tolerant and accepting city was cemented. Today, Austin is a thriving cultural melting pot, where music, food, and art come together in a unique and unforgettable way.

💵
Local currency

United States Dollar, USD

🏦
Where to exchange

Use ATMs at local banks like Chase or Wells Fargo — avoid airport exchange booths and tourist bureaux for poor rates and fees.

💳
Cards & contactless

Visa/Mastercard accepted almost everywhere; contactless and Apple Pay/Google Pay common. Small food trucks or markets may be cash-only.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

15-20% in restaurants for table service; $1-2 per drink at bars; 10-15% for taxis; $1-2 per bag for hotel porters.

Cheap coffee

Drip coffee at a cafe or convenience store — typically $2-3.

🥪
Best-value lunch

Taco truck or food cart around $8-10 for a couple of tacos or a burrito.

🍝
Affordable dinner

Tex-Mex or pizza joint main dish — about $12-15.

🌮
Street food & cheap eats

East Riverside Drive and South Congress Avenue have clusters of food trucks; the area around the Mueller development also has casual trailers.

🛒
Budget groceries

HEB stores are the dominant budget supermarket chain here.

👕
Affordable clothes

Thrift stores like Goodwill or Buffalo Exchange, plus big-box retailers like Target or Walmart for basics.

🎫
Cheapest way around

CapMetro bus day pass $2.50; from the airport, take Route 20 bus ($1.25) to downtown and connect.

💡
Money-saving tips

Bring reusable water bottle (tap water safe); eat lunch specials at sit-down places instead of dinner; check free live music listings at smaller venues daily.
